WebMonitoring Flow in the Grande Ronde Basin. The Grande Ronde Model Watershed, in cooperation with Oregon Water Resources Department, operates and maintains 12 stream-flow gauges in the Grande Ronde Basin. For more than a decade the gauges have been funded by BPA, O and the US Forest Service.
